The 2021 MAC Championship Game was a college football game played on December 4, 2021, at Ford Field in Detroit, Michigan. It was the 25th edition of the MAC Football Championship Game and determined the champion of the Mid-American Conference (MAC) for the 2021 season. The game began at 12:00 p.m. EST and aired on ESPN. The game featured the Northern Illinois Huskies, the Western Division champions, and the Kent State Golden Flashes, the Eastern Division champions. Sponsored by mortgage lending company Quicken Loans through their Rocket Mortgage brand, the game was officially known as the Rocket Mortgage MAC Championship Game.
